odd idle + oil cap question
so a while back (this year) i replaced my AOS (no smoke or issues. just time+mileage).
prior to that i tried the "remove the oil cap" test, which went fine. no problem getting it off, just a very slight suction. today i pulled out of the garage and decided to add a little oil (it was slightly low) and when i pulled the cap i noticed the car really didn't want to idle well. i don't remember that happening before replacing the AOS. once i put the cap back on it returned to normal idle. so my question - when removing the oil cap, should the car idle poorly? if i remember correctly before AOS replacement, it used to idle faster until the cap was put back on and then returned to normal. |
Yes, the crankcase is running under a slight vacuum (via the AOS system) to aid ring sealing; taking off the oil cap creates a vacuum leak which can cause the car to run rough.
